The UV Index data reveals extreme exposure levels throughout the year, with only a slight fluctuation in values. High-risk months include February and March, where the UV Index peaks at 16 and 18, respectively. Despite minor monthly variations, the recommended burn time remains consistently low at just 10 minutes for all months. This indicates that residents and visitors should take precautionary measures year-round. It is essential to wear protective clothing and sunscreen, especially during midday hours, to minimize the risk of harmful UV exposure.
